Transaction d5bbd51e65de2ffc12ad1015a1d4089917143a70256e9aace28935740a6ac35d
1 Input
2 Outputs
- d5bbd51e65de2ffc12ad1015a1d4089917143a70256e9aace28935740a6ac35d:0
- d5bbd51e65de2ffc12ad1015a1d4089917143a70256e9aace28935740a6ac35d:1
value 150088
address 1MHyeYLpfBTgmUgYduicEWQuKnecmAsMhc
value 2665187
address 3KSeEvpPK2Vq8EDy9CqxGk2QJBERCWKgjt